I don't think I'll be able to.

I'm still finishing up on his amp, but initially during biasing phase, I was getting a huge variance. I swapped tubes side-to-side and the variance shifted suggesting tubes (though they were SUPPOSED to be "matched"). I put in a matched set of E34L's....BOOM within .7mA! With the Sovtek's they were within 9.0mA!!!! However, my customer and buddy does not want JJ's...soo he provided a set of EL34EH that are around 1.9mA and close, so will be using these...IF they sound worth a crap, but should be ok.
